Savings Breakdown

Self-consumed (23% of 5,560 kWh)1,279 kWh × 0.384 €/kWh
→ Savings from own usage+€490
Injected to grid (77% of production)4,282 kWh × 0.079 €/kWh
→ Feed-in revenue+€337
Net Annual Savings€827
Installation cost (5 kWp × 1,300 €/kWp)€6,500

Germany Solar Policy

Feed-in tariff guaranteed 20 years. 0% VAT on solar since 2023. FiT degresses 1% every 6 months.

Source: BNetzA, Eurostat H1 2025
